Estate buyers for Cerritos, from Dairy Valley to now.
Cerritos was Dairy Valley until 1967: tens of thousands of cows, and a city renamed only when the suburbs finally won. The dairy families’ keeping still surfaces here, alongside the complete households of the boom that followed, and the multicultural estates of the decades since, each deserving a buyer who reads them knowledgeably.
